Q. Will I lose weight if I stop eating for 3 days?

A. Yes, you may lose weight if you stop eating for 3 days, but it is not a healthy or sustainable way to lose weight. Your body needs nutrients and calories to function properly, and depriving it of food can lead to serious health complications. Additionally, any weight lost during a period of starvation is likely to be regained once you resume normal eating habits. A safer and more effective way to lose weight is to adopt a balanced, calorie-controlled diet and increase physical activity.

Q. How much weight can I lose daily?

A. The amount of weight a person can lose daily varies depending on various factors such as age, gender, height, weight, metabolism, activity level, and dietary habits. In general, a safe and sustainable rate of weight loss is 1-2 pounds per week, which translates to 0.14-0.28 pounds per day. Rapid weight loss is not recommended as it can lead to health complications and may not be sustainable in the long term. It is important to consult with a healthcare professional before starting any weight loss program.

Q. What 3 foods burn the most fat?

A. There is no conclusive evidence to suggest that any specific food burns fatter than others. However, some foods that are often recommended for weight loss because they are low in calories and high in nutrients include leafy greens, lean protein sources such as chicken and fish, and whole grains. Additionally, some studies suggest that certain foods may have a slight thermogenic effect, meaning they may slightly increase metabolism and calorie burn. These include chili peppers, green tea, and coffee. However, it's important to note that the effect of these foods on weight loss is generally small and should be combined with a healthy diet and regular exercise for the best results.
